academic rigor with practical insights Historical Context and Composition The Acathist meaning standing without sitting traditionally celebrates a saint or event by praising them in song while standing While the precise date and author of the Acathist to Saint Joachim and Saint Anne are debated its composition is likely rooted in the growing veneration of the Holy Familys lineage in the Eastern Church The hymn likely emerged during a period of intense spiritual and social upheaval potentially reflecting emerging theological narratives about the divine maternity and the role of the royal patronage of the hymn Note The table provides potential periods precise dates are uncertain Theological Significance The Acathist places Joachim and Anne within the narrative of Gods providence It highlights their role as pivotal figures in the divine plan emphasizing their obedience and willingness to participate in the extraordinary Key theological themes include the divine initiative in human life the profound mystery of the incarnation and the sanctification of ordinary life through faith Data Visualization Chart 1 Frequency of Key Theological Terms in the Acathist 2 Chart
